RSA Authentication Agent 7.x and 8.x for Web for IIS WebID (IISWebAgentIF.dll) display a blank screen redirect
Originally Published: 2016-08-06
Article Number
Applies To
RSA Product/Service Type: Authentication Agent for Web for IIS
RSA Version/Condition: 7.x, 8.x
O/S Version: Microsoft Server 2008, 2008 R2, 2012, 2012 R2
Issue
Cause
- Misconfiguration of the IIS App Pool.
- Javascript is disabled in user's web browser.
- The Web Agent install directory has improper permissions.
Resolution
- The WebID component of RSA Web Agent needs to have the SecurID App Pool in use by it from the IIS management interface.
- Make sure that Javascript is enabled in the browser from which you are testing.
- Make sure the RSA Web Agent install directory has the proper permissions (that is, read/write by the web server named IUSR).
Notes
- After making these changes make sure to restart the browser and clear browser cookies.
- And most importantly restart the IIS service by opening PowerShell or a command line window and typing:
iisreset
